Expression and significance of costimulatory molecule on peripheral blood lymphocytes of patients with mixed connetive tissue disease

Objective To investigate the changes of expression of costimulatory molecule on peripheral blood lymphocyte subpopulations inpreliminary -diagnosis and post- treatment patients with mixed connetive tissue disease.Methods The expression of costimulators CD28 /CD152 and marks of lymphocyte cell CD3/CD4/CD8 on lymphocyte subsets in inpreliminary -diagnosis and post -treatment patients with mixed connetive tissue disease was deter mined by flow cytometry.Results The CD28 expressed on CD4 + T and CD8 + T cells were significantly decreased(P < 0.05)in post - treatment patients.The CD152expressed on CD8 +T cell was significantly decreased(P < 0.05)in post- treatment patients,while CD152 expressed on CD8 +T was signifantly increased(P < 0.05).Conclusions The changes of expression of costimulatory molecule on peripheral blood lymphocytes may play an important role in immune dysfunction of MCTD patients.
